Which pair of properties describes the elements in Group 18?

They are chemically stable and liquid at room temperature.

They have eight valence electrons and are flammable.

They are magnetic and boil at low temperatures.

They are gaseous at room temperature and chemically stable.

Answer explanation

The elements of Group 18 are nonreactive (chemically stable) gases.
